How much does it cost to rent a home in San Marco Island?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| San Marco Island 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,307 | $1,650 | $10,000+ |
| San Marco Island 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$8,858 | $2,850 | $10,000+ |
| San Marco Island 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$19,242 | $3,300 | $10,000+ |
| San Marco Island 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$45,254 | $4,400 | $10,000+ |
| San Marco Island 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$71,000 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about San Marco Island
What type of rentals are currently available in San Marco Island?
There are currently 1076 Apartments for Rent in San Marco Island, FL with pricing that ranges from $950 to $50,000. There are also 1339 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in San Marco Island ranging from $1,400 to $100,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in San Marco Island?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in San Marco Island ranges from $1,400 to $100,000 with an average monthly rent of $31,985.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in San Marco Island?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in San Marco Island range from $3,500 to $19,278,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,850 to $37,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,300 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$4,500.
